Our verdict: BuiltWith is the original technology profiler and it covers more websites than any other tool on this list. Its historical data is uniquely valuable: you can see exactly when a competitor added Klaviyo or switched themes. The catch is the price. At $295/mo for paid plans, it's hard to justify unless you need cross-platform technology intelligence beyond Shopify. For Shopify-only research, more specialized tools deliver better value.

Cons
  • Revenue estimates are widely reported as fabricated (users document 10-200x inflation on Reddit)
  • Sales tracking data is unreliable, especially for newer or smaller stores
  • Stores using anti-spy code can feed PPSPY completely false data
  • Credit system limits how many stores you can research per day
  • No verified contact data for store owners

Our verdict: PPSPY is useful for browsing competitor products and getting store layout inspiration at an affordable price. But its headline feature, revenue estimates, is its least trustworthy. Multiple users have documented cases of wildly inflated numbers. Use it for product discovery and niche browsing, but never rely on its sales figures for business decisions.

How We Tested and Ranked These Tools

We evaluated each tool by running it against the same set of 50 Shopify stores across different niches. We measured detection accuracy (themes, apps, pixels), data depth (traffic estimates, tech stack details, backlink data), research efficiency (can you analyze multiple stores quickly or only one at a time?), and pricing transparency. Tools are ranked by overall value for competitive research.
